Consider proximity to attractions, transport, and ambiance.
Ideal for first-time visitors, those not having a car, and those prioritizing convenience and atmosphere. You are in the middle of everything. The Old Town can be noisy in the evenings. This occurs due to bars, restaurants, and street artists, especially on Hlavná ulica.
Favorable for budget travelers, longer stays, or those seeking a quieter, where people live experience. One might gain a more real atmosphere of Košice's daily life. Residential areas are generally quieter and contain a more serene environment.

Here are top picks for various budgets and traveler types.
Search for hostels like Hostel Košice or other similar available alternatives via general booking sites (Hostelworld). They establish an affordable place to stay with basic amenities.
Consider Hotel Yasmin or Hotel Bristol. These contain comfortable rooms, good service, and a convenient location.
Hotel DoubleTree by Hilton Košice exhibits a modern experience with top-tier amenities. Hotel Bankov, located just outside the city in a scenic area, presents a historical and tranquil setting.
Many mid-range hotels contain family rooms or connecting rooms. Apartments obtainable through Airbnb or Booking.com are often a great option for families. They contain more space, separate bedrooms, and kitchen facilities.

Hostels prove excellent for socializing and meeting other travelers. Centrally located budget hotels or guesthouses guarantee safety and convenience. They allow easy access to the city's sights and transport.
Apartments and holiday rentals are most suitable for extended visits. Many hosts present weekly or monthly discounts. This conveys a home-like environment and frequently results in more cost-effectiveness than hotels for longer durations.
Hotel Bristol: Found in an old building immediately in the city center. It displays a blend of classic charm and modern comfort.
